Functions
Cleansing
Makes oil and water mix so dirt, makeup, and sunscreen can actually be washed away. The reason your face wash foams.
Emulsifying
Forces oil and water to stay mixed instead of separating into layers. The unsung hero holding your lotion together.

Traditional Use
Polyethoxylated surfactant with 10 ethoxy units developed in the mid-20th century. Used as an emulsifier, detergent, and solubilizer in skincare and cleansing products.
